According to ME News, on July 31 (UTC+8), Sunil, representing FTX creditors, posted that the FTX distribution funds have been deposited into creditor accounts. Previously, it was reported that FTX would launch its fifth round of creditor repayments on July 31, planning to distribute approximately $900 million to creditors in the "Convenience" and "Non-Convenience" categories under the recovery plan. With this distribution now underway, the total amount repaid by the FTX Recovery Trust since FTX filed for bankruptcy in November 2022 will reach approximately $10 billion. (Source: BlockBeats)
